United Nations, 23 Sept
China and India are the "primary funders" of the
Ukraine war by continuing to purchase Russian oil, US President Donald Trump
said on Tuesday in his address to the UN General Assembly.
The Trump administration has imposed an additional 25 per
cent tariff on New Delhi as a penalty for its purchases of Russian oil, taking
the total levies imposed on India by the US to 50 per cent, among the highest
in the world.
"China and India are the primary funders of the ongoing
war by continuing to purchase Russian oil,” Trump said in his over an hour-long
address at the General Debate of the 80th session of the UN General Assembly.
India has called the tariffs imposed by the US “unjustified
and unreasonable”.
India has said that, like any major economy, it will take
all necessary measures to safeguard its national interests and economic
security.
In his address, Trump said that “inexcusably, even NATO
countries have not cut off much Russian energy and Russian energy products” and
he wasn’t happy about this when he found this out.
“Think of it, they're funding the war against themselves.
Who the hell ever heard of that one? In the event that Russia is not ready to
make a deal to end the war, then the US is fully prepared to impose a very
strong round of powerful tariffs, which would stop the bloodshed, I believe,
very quickly.”
Trump said that for those tariffs to be effective, European
nations, “all of you are gathered here right now, would have to join us in
adopting the exact same measures. I mean, you're much closer to the city. We
have an ocean in between, you're right there, and Europe has to step it up.
They can't be doing what they're doing. They're buying oil and gas from Russia
while they're fighting Russia.
“It's embarrassing to them, and it was very embarrassing to
them when I found out about it, I can tell you that. But they have to
immediately cease all energy purchases from Russia, otherwise, we're all
wasting a lot of time. So I'm ready to discuss this. We're going to discuss it
today with the European nations all gathered here.”
“Sure, they're thrilled to hear me speak about it, but
that's the way it is. I like to speak my mind and speak the truth,” he added.
